Description
This program allows pre-veterinary students to study animal health and disease in large and domestic animals. This program is unique in study abroad, as it is a field-study course, and the academic experience is very hands-on including supervised practical and demonstration experiences at farms.
This is a superb summer experience for all biology, animal science or pre-veterinary students looking to enhance their knowledge and practice skills working with animals. All courses will be taught in English at the University of Nicosia, in Nicosia, Cyprus.
